1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is a rational expression?
Back
A rational expression is a fraction where both the numerator and the denominator are polynomials.
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
How do you simplify a rational expression?
Back
To simplify a rational expression, factor both the numerator and the denominator and then cancel any common factors.
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What does it mean to cancel in a rational expression?
Back
Cancelling means removing common factors from the numerator and denominator to simplify the expression.
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the first step in simplifying (x²+11x+24)/(x²+4x-32)?
Back
The first step is to factor both the numerator and the denominator.
5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the factored form of x²+11x+24?
Back
(x+3)(x+8)
